Output e883c3368668ed9603b88b1816ed3b1814db67d5761d8c3e0b81a21b16f39c95:0

value
2909477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bdc2512a99957870502a8b55f142f204c6aa41b4 OP_EQUALVERIFY OP_CHECKSIG
address
1JJMVeDjBFHoeK2zdc5eah3kEKxbRRkaUz
transaction
e883c3368668ed9603b88b1816ed3b1814db67d5761d8c3e0b81a21b16f39c95
confirmations
322687
spent
true